I Want Her Shoes Podcast | Episode 72 | Art, Reinvention & Building a Legacy Through Creativity

with Mindy Solomon — Founder, Mindy Solomon Gallery

This week on I Want Her Shoes Podcast, host Anna Anisin sits down with Mindy Solomon, founder of Mindy Solomon Gallery, for a thoughtful conversation about art, resilience, reinvention, and building a meaningful life through creativity.

Established in 2009, Mindy Solomon Gallery has become one of Miami’s most respected contemporary galleries, representing emerging and mid-career artists across painting, sculpture, photography, and video. Known for championing diasporic voices and exploring the intersection of art and design, the gallery has become both a cultural platform and a creative community.

But behind the gallery is an even deeper story.

Mindy shares her journey from artist and educator to gallery founder, opening her business in the aftermath of the 2008 financial crisis and later rebuilding her life in Miami while navigating profound personal loss. Through every chapter, art remained both her purpose and her therapy.

In this episode, Anna and Mindy explore the emotional power of art, the role creativity plays in healing and reinvention, and why building legacy often requires courage through uncertainty.
